Transaction 3679997eed3dbc263dbd61ee363b9bb70409ddf6898d6dd11725de47d39801ec
1 Input
1 Output
-
3679997eed3dbc263dbd61ee363b9bb70409ddf6898d6dd11725de47d39801ec:0
- value
- 257690
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 80f918378d9e0202603af1a444736797d09391c9 OP_EQUAL
- address
- 3DSxpVcT2dai2Wqr9q4VeVF5muDbippcUp